Output edfda4e00f4324eea8fdf0a7252714859085b1d4f16264c9f73356e51b335d84:0

value
17038944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e6d18d45458b994e865c3cb1e09edd0088a34ca OP_EQUAL
address
MDbEpWr8YUENsxXiY8E79uZ16fwDvfwRsS
transaction
edfda4e00f4324eea8fdf0a7252714859085b1d4f16264c9f73356e51b335d84
spent
true